Features
• 4-megapixel sensor captures enough detail to create photo-quality 11-by-15-inch enlargements
• 4x digital zoom
• Movie clips with audio; optical viewfinder; 1.6-inch TFT LCD monitor
• Store images in 16 MB internal memory or on optional Secure Digital memory cards (memory card not included)
• Powered by AA-size batteries (alkaline included, rechargeable NiMH recommended) |

Cheap Camera
|
I got this camera for Christmas in 2004. A few days after Christmas in 2005, it just quit working--wouldn't turn on. I've had this same problem of breaking after a year or two with other Samsung electronics.
Overall, though, this is a decent starter camera. It's too large to fit in a pocket, and it takes up quite a bit of space in a small purse, but it does take video with good sound.
This was my first digital camera, but in my opinion, it was rather slow (if you're trying to take pictures of kids, this would not be the camera for you).
It was easy to work with, and it's quite cheap compared to others on the market (note, no optical zoom). If mine hadn't broken so soon, I'd be a lot more likely to recommend it. Just remember that you get what you pay for (2 years ago, it was around $100), so this one is indeed slow.
It doesn't take the best pictures very close-up (inches away), but most cameras aren't meant to. It does a good job focusing (there is a close-up and normal mode).
The best part of this camera is the fact that you can use AA batteries. I bought several packs of the 15-minute rechargeable batteries. This way, when I knew I'd use the camera heavily, I could take an extra set of batteries, and not stop in the middle to recharge. |
